A Clean, Modern Alternative to Valances

A modern, modular window cornice that makes it easy — and fun — for homeowners to personalize their space. Choose from a variety of board colors and stylish patterns with pre‑finished decorative inserts, or go with the classic white kit and customize it yourself if you love a good DIY moment.

Once it’s mounted, the cornice simply lifts off the wall, and the press‑in decorative insert pops in with no tools needed. You can switch up the look in just minutes without ever replacing the main board.

This design brings a fresh, modern twist to window décor — clean lines, simple installation, and endless ways to make it your own. It’s a smart alternative to old‑fashioned valances and bulky drapery hardware.

"The Story Behind Vellura Cornice"

For years I built handcrafted wood window cornices — milling hardwoods, gluing and clamping each piece, finishing them in custom stains, and creating decorative inserts from materials like copper, brass, and fabric. They were beautiful, but they were expensive and time‑intensive, which meant only a small number of clients could afford them.

I’ve always believed this idea could be re‑imagined into something more accessible — something that gives the same clean, modern look without the cost, weight, or complexity of traditional wood fabrication.
